Cold Pasta Salad

Pasta and cheese.... hmm.... a combination that is hard to resist, even when it is in form of letters, numbers and photos in recipe book. Especially when it took only 30 minutes to prepare, over an evening coffee session. Any other objection?


Ingredients:
  • 200gr Fusili Pasta
  • 2 Red Tomatoes
  • 150gr Broccoli
  • 100gr Cheddar, grated (Optional)
  • 250gr Smoke Chicken (I run out of stock, and replace it with chicken burger meat instead)
  • 3 tablespoon Extra Virgin Olive Oil
  • 1 tablespoon Lemon Juice
  • 2 shallots, coarsely minced
  • 4 tablespoon Mayonnaise
Direction for dressing:
Mix Mayonnaise, Olive Oil and Shallots into mixing bowl, then stir. Keep it in cold in the fridge until ready to serve

Direction for pasta mix:
  1. Cook the Fusili until Al Dente, and dry
  2. Boil the broccoli
  3. The tomatoes should be unseeded, and the sliced to your taste. I like to cut it into square
  4. Smoke chicken (or in my case, chicken burger meat) should be cut into square
  5. Then store them all in the fridge until ready to serve
Direction for serving:
  1. I like to arrange the fusili as the base, broccoli circled above the fusili, and then the smoke chicken and tomatoes mixed in the middle
  2. Pour the dressing, and topped with grated cheese (Note: I forgot the cheese once, and it still taste good. Thus, I put the cheese as optional)
